Changes coming for large events, bars as Quebec to further ease COVID-19 restrictions
Description
July 26, 2021
Quebec announced more relaxed COVID -19 measures, coming into effect Aug. 1, that will allow for bigger crowds at various venues, both indoors and outdoors, while bars can push back last call to 1 a.m. Global's Gloria Henriquez has the latest developments.
